Bronze Star With Valor Meaning . The bronze star medal is awarded for valor in battle or for achievement in a battlefield theater of operation. The bronze star medal is awarded to any person who, after december 6, 1941, while serving in any capacity with the armed forces of the united states, distinguishes himself or herself by heroic or meritorious achievement or service, not involving participation in aerial flight.
